NFC rings are wearable smart devices embedded with Near Field Communication technology. They are designed to function as contactless tools for tasks such as sharing information, unlocking devices, or triggering digital actions with a simple tap.
Unlike smartwatches, NFC rings do not require charging or displays. Their simplicity, durability, and passive operation make them popular for both personal convenience and professional use cases.
What Is an NFC Ring?
An NFC ring contains one or more NFC chips sealed inside a wearable ring. These chips store small amounts of data or commands that can be read by NFC-enabled devices such as smartphones, tablets, or access readers.
Most NFC rings are passive, meaning they do not contain batteries. They draw power from the NFC reader during interaction, making them maintenance-free and long-lasting.
What Can You Use an NFC Ring For?
NFC rings can be programmed to perform a variety of useful actions. Their functionality depends on how the embedded NFC chip is configured.
- Sharing digital business cards or contact details
- Opening websites, social media profiles, or portfolios
- Unlocking smartphones or compatible smart locks
- Triggering automation or shortcuts on mobile devices
- Access control for offices, gyms, or secure areas
How to Set Up an NFC Ring
Setting up an NFC ring typically requires an NFC-enabled smartphone and a compatible NFC writing application. The process is straightforward and can be completed in a few minutes.
- Install an NFC writing or management app on your smartphone
- Enable NFC in your phone’s system settings
- Place the NFC ring near the back or top of your phone
- Choose the action or data you want to write to the ring
- Save the configuration and test the ring by tapping it
Using an NFC Ring with iPhone and Android
On Android devices, NFC rings can be used for both reading and writing data with supported applications. Android also allows deeper automation through system integrations and third-party tools.
On iPhone, NFC rings are primarily used for reading actions such as opening links or triggering shortcuts. Writing data to NFC rings on iOS may be limited depending on the device and app capabilities.
Security Considerations
NFC rings are generally secure due to their short communication range. However, users should avoid storing sensitive personal data directly on the ring.
For secure applications, it is recommended to use NFC rings in combination with authentication layers such as device permissions, encryption, or biometric verification.
